E.E.O.C. v. MANAGEMENT HOSPITALITY OF RACINE, INC.

Case No. 06-C-0715.

623 F.Supp.2d 980 (2009)

EQUAL EMPLOYMENT OPPORTUNITY COMMISSION, Plaintiff, v. MANAGEMENT HOSPITALITY OF RACINE, INC., et al., Defendants.

United States District Court, E.D. Wisconsin.

May 27, 2009.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Brian C. Tyndall, Jean P. Kamp, United States Equal Employment Opportunity Commission Milwaukee District Office, Milwaukee, WI, for Plaintiff.

Robert M. Mihelich, Law Offices of Robert M. Mihelich, New Berlin, WI, for Defendants.


DECISION AND ORDER

LYNN ADELMAN, District Judge.

The Equal Employment Opportunity Commission ("EEOC") brings this action alleging that three servers employed at an IHOP franchise in Racine, Wisconsin (the "Racine IHOP") were sexually harassed in violation of Title VII of the Civil Rights Act of 1964, 42 U.S.C. § 2000e, et seq.
